Transform Your Living Space: A Guide to Stylish Home Décor

Understanding the Essence of Home Décor

Home décor is more than just filling your living space with furniture; it’s about creating a harmonious environment that reflects your personality and enhances your lifestyle. The right décor can transform a dull room into an inviting space where you and your guests feel comfortable and inspired.

Key Elements of Home Décor

  • Color Scheme: Choosing the right colors can set the mood for any room. Consider using a cohesive palette that flows throughout your home.
  • Furniture: Select pieces that are not only functional but also reflect your style. Opt for furniture that complements the scale of your rooms.
  • Textiles: Incorporate various textures through rugs, curtains, and cushions to add warmth and depth.
  • Lighting: Strategic lighting can dramatically change the atmosphere. Use a mix of ambient, task, and accent lighting to create depth.
  • Art and Accessories: Personal touches through art and decorative accessories can elevate your space and make it uniquely yours.

Popular Styles in Home Decorating

When considering how to decorate your home, explore various styles that resonate with you:

  • Modern: Characterized by clean lines, minimalism, and a neutral color palette, modern décor emphasizes function and simplicity.
  • Classic: Timeless pieces and rich tones define classic style. This design often incorporates ornate details and luxurious fabrics.
  • Bohemian: This style is all about personal expression, featuring eclectic patterns, bright colors, and a variety of textures.
  • Coastal: Evoking the beach, coastal décor utilizes light colors, natural materials, and a relaxed, airy feel.
  • Industrial: Inspired by warehouses and factories, industrial décor embraces raw materials, exposed brick, and metal accents.

Maximizing Small Spaces

In today’s world, many homes have limited square footage. Here are some tips to maximize small spaces:

  • Multi-functional Furniture: Invest in furniture that serves multiple purposes, such as a sofa bed or a coffee table with storage.
  • Vertical Space: Utilize wall-mounted shelves to keep surfaces clear and display items without overcrowding.
  • Mirrors: Strategic placement of mirrors can create the illusion of larger spaces while enhancing natural light.
  • Declutter: Keep only essential items visible. A tidy space feels more open and inviting.

Incorporating Natural Elements

Bringing nature indoors can greatly enhance your living space:

  • Indoor Plants: Adding greenery can improve air quality and introduce color and life into your rooms.
  • Natural Materials: Choose furniture and décor made from wood, stone, or other natural materials for a grounded feel.
  • Outdoor Views: Arrange your layout to maximize views of the outdoors, creating a seamless transition between inside and outside.
